What is the Quitclaim Deed Four Individuals To Husband And Wife As Joint Tenants Florida?
The Quitclaim Deed Four Individuals To Husband And Wife As Joint Tenants in Florida is a legal document used to transfer ownership of real estate from four individuals to a husband and wife, establishing them as joint tenants. This means that both spouses hold equal rights to the property, and in the event of one spouse's death, the other automatically inherits full ownership. This type of deed is particularly useful for simplifying the transfer of property without the need for a lengthy legal process.
Key Elements of the Quitclaim Deed Four Individuals To Husband And Wife As Joint Tenants Florida
Several key elements must be included in this quitclaim deed to ensure its validity:
- Grantors: The names and details of the four individuals transferring the property.
- Grantees: The names of the husband and wife receiving the property.
- Property Description: A detailed description of the property being transferred, including its legal description.
- Joint Tenancy Clause: A statement indicating that the property is held as joint tenants.
- Signatures: The signatures of all grantors, along with a notary acknowledgment.

Legal Use of the Quitclaim Deed Four Individuals To Husband And Wife As Joint Tenants Florida
This quitclaim deed is legally recognized in Florida, provided it adheres to state laws regarding property transfers. It is commonly used in situations such as family transfers, divorce settlements, or when simplifying property ownership among family members. However, it is essential to understand that a quitclaim deed does not guarantee clear title; it merely transfers the interest the grantors have in the property.
State-Specific Rules for the Quitclaim Deed Four Individuals To Husband And Wife As Joint Tenants Florida
Florida has specific regulations governing quitclaim deeds. These include:
- The deed must be signed by all grantors and notarized.
- It must include a legal description of the property.
- Filing fees may apply when submitting the deed to the county clerk.
- It is advisable to record the deed promptly to protect against future claims.
